Излишество SCCM для организаций среднего размера?

Я создал 3 различных пула приложений для наблюдения, какой сервис w3wp.exe блокирует процессор, но я не могу узнать эту информацию.

Что Вы подразумеваете под этим? После того как Вы сделали это, можно узнать, который PID (идентификатор процесса) берет весь ЦП. Затем с помощью чего-то как Проводник Процесса SysInternals Вы видите, какой пул приложений связан с который PID.

/ редактирование - Выполнение этого на одной из моих машин, я вижу, что у меня есть несколько экземпляров w3wp.exe, работающего в соответствии с svchost.exe - когда я проверяю свойства svchost.exe под Изображением, я вижу командную строку

C:\WINDOWS\System32\svchost.exe -k iissvcs

таким образом, я знаю, что смотрю на IIS. Если я просматриваю командную строку для одного из процессов w3wp.exe, я вижу

c:\windows\system32\inetsrv\w3wp.exe -a \\.\pipe\iisipm58b150c3-732e-4bd0-a8ef-f5544c062674 -t 20 -ap "DemoPool"

  • последний параметр является названием моего пула приложений.

После того как Вы сузили его, к которому пулу приложений, необходимо применить то, что Вы знаете о том, что работает в Вашем пуле приложений для понимания этого. Вставьте некоторую отладку, выследите журнал, я не знаю. Если Вы все еще застреваете в той точке, необходимо, вероятно, бросить вопрос StackOverflow.

18
задан 26 October 2013 в 00:21
4 ответа

Я бы не назвал 800+ компьютеров "средними". Я успешно внедрял преемника SCCM в банке с 850 сотрудниками. В вашем случае гораздо более вероятно, что незнание ваших инструментов будет проблемой - почему-то у меня возникла проблема вообразить команду из 3 человек в школе, которые являются высококвалифицированными людьми, которых компании нанимают за гораздо большие деньги. Процесс обучения БУДЕТ тяжелым для вас.

Но как только вы закончите, он очень поможет - весь пакет System Center. 800+ машин - это НАМНОГО велико, чтобы бегать по ним и устанавливать какие-то вещи.

14
ответ дан 2 December 2019 в 20:20

Забудьте, что вы школа, и критически посмотрите на свои цифры. У вас 800 компьютеров и около 2000 пользователей. Это не маленькая компания, и я бы тоже не сказал «среднего размера». В школах ИТ часто пренебрегают, но правда в том, что вы должны использовать качественное корпоративное оборудование и программное обеспечение.

И, действительно, это включает SCCM. Для любого из нас трудно сказать, что определенно будет работать в вашей среде, но вы, безусловно, можете выбрать для начала худшие места.

Конечно, все это легче сказать, чем сделать, но поверьте мне, когда я говорю, что почти на каждом «уровне» образовательных информационных технологий.

Для сети такого размера очень мало того, что действительно является излишним, хотя и слишком дорого!

9
ответ дан 2 December 2019 в 20:20

Предпосылки:

Я был основным администратором / пользователем реализации SCCM 2012 SP1 в нашей организации, которая состоит из примерно 500 рабочих станций (Windows 7) и 120 серверов (Windows Server 2008 R2). Я тоже начинаю свою карьеру, и в первую очередь имею опыт и страсть к сетям и Linux, поэтому управление конечными точками Windows - это что-то новое и немного неприятное для меня. У меня есть опыт работы только с SCCM 2012, поэтому я не могу говорить о более старых версиях. Наша организация находится в нижней части кривой экономии от масштаба, и наше (более или менее) успешное внедрение SCCM во многом связано с тем, что мы достаточно далеко опережаем наши требования, и можем действовать на опережение, многие стандартные обязанности выполняются другими группами (Active Directory, электронная почта, сеть, безопасность).


Цена функций: сложность

SCCM 2012 имеет много движущихся частей и когда они ломаются они ломаются по причинам, которые не всегда очевидны или интуитивно понятны. SCCM 2012 действует как наблюдатель, управляя и используя множество существующих базовых технологий через единую структуру. Это непросто и иногда ломается. Чтобы получить представление о том, сколько различных базовых частей задействовано, посмотрите на количество файлов журнала , я думаю, что при приблизительном подсчете имеется примерно ~ 240 файлов журнала. Опять же, трудно (по крайней мере, с моей точки зрения) переоценить сложность SCCM (или действительно любой системы управления конечными точками).


Управляйте конечными точками как босс

Знаете, что действительно раздражает? Переход (или RDPing) к каждой отдельной машине для выполнения одной и той же задачи снова и снова. Это скучно и пустая трата времени. Если вы действительно решите использовать этот инструмент, он может стать невероятным мультипликатором силы. Вот функции, которые позволяют вам это делать:

  • Обновления программного обеспечения - Это, по сути, просто WSUS на стероидах. Вы получаете отличную отчетность, детализацию и проверку соответствия по сравнению со стандартными предложениями WSUS. Если вы умеете использовать WSUS, вы можете делать обновления программного обеспечения с помощью SCCM.

  • Настройки соответствия - я был очень взволнован, когда увидел, что эта функция появилась в стране таких вещей, как Puppet. Элементы конфигурации состоят из параметра для оценки и правила соответствия, которое определяет, следует ли его исправить. Например, мы запустили общеорганизационное приложение , которое удалило одну утилиту сжатия и заменило ее другой. К сожалению, это привело к неправильной настройке ассоциации файлов для файлов ZIP. Один элемент конфигурации на основе ключа реестра позже мы установили ассоциацию файлов для всего парка. Вы можете оценить довольно широкий диапазон настроек - ключи / значения реестра, запросы Active Directory, запросы WQL и SQL, а также сценарии PowerShell. Думайте о параметрах соответствия как об очень гибкой, детализированной версии объектов групповой политики с контролем версий (, наконец, ) и отчетами. Обратной стороной является то, что для всего, даже немного сложного, вы будете писать сценарии, и мы по-прежнему не избежим трудности управления конфигурацией модели управления, ориентированной на API .

  • Приложения - это для развертывания и управления сторонним программным обеспечением. Предполагается, что вся логика содержится в «Приложении» - логика обнаружения (как узнать, установлено ли приложение $ APPLICATION), логика требований (соответствует ли клиент предварительным требованиям), логика установки и логика удаления. С правильно созданными приложениями это работает действительно , действительно хорошо для управления сторонним программным обеспечением. Развертывается более новая версия, она автоматически заменяет старую версию, удаляет ее, а затем устанавливает более новую версию. Как я уже упоминал выше, мы за ночь заменили одну утилиту на другую во всем нашем парке. Вы можете пойти дальше этой модели и использовать "AppStore" функциональность, позволяющая пользователям устанавливать собственное программное обеспечение, не входящее в базовый образ.

    Вам может потребоваться управлять такими вещами, как Adobe Flash, Acrobat / Reader и Java JRE, поскольку они часто становятся целью вредоносных программ, но делают , а не пытаться сделать это самостоятельно. Просто купите услугу подписки, которая предоставляет их через SCUP . Процесс установки для этих продуктов настолько подвижен, что кажется, что каждая версия работает по-своему (см. здесь , здесь , здесь и здесь ). В лучшем случае я могу создать новое приложение, например, Java JRE или Flash, примерно за пять часов. Если вы используете Reader, Acrobat, Flash и Java JRE, вы можете рассчитывать как минимум на 20 часов работы в месяц. Который' s почти всю неделю FTE для упаковки - сэкономьте эти часы и усилия для внутреннего или специального применения. (Я понятия не имею, почему Adobe и Oracle так стараются усложнить мою жизнь.)

  • Отчетность / Измерение программного обеспечения - Почти все в Windows находится либо в WMI, либо в реестре. В реестр легко попасть с помощью элементов конфигурации, и почти все в WMI затягивается в цикле инвентаризации. Затем вы можете использовать встроенные или настраиваемые отчеты, чтобы превратить их в красивую информацию, одобренную менеджером (TM). Например, у нас есть специальный отчет, в котором указываются серийные номера всех наших рабочих станций, мы отправляем его нашему представителю Dell и получаем список машин, гарантия на которые истекает в этом квартале. Аккуратно.

    Я упоминал об установке приложений, ориентированных на пользователя, из "AppStore". ранее - поэтому, если пользователи устанавливают Acrobat самостоятельно, как вы управляете лицензиями? Вы можете запустить отчет в точное время, чтобы узнать, у кого есть рассматриваемое программное обеспечение, а затем посмотрите на Software Metering , который расскажет вам, как часто эта конкретная часть программного обеспечения используется на конкретной рабочей станции. Мы используем это, чтобы объединить лицензии каждого отдела на Acrobat в единое соглашение, чтобы мы могли получить лучшую цену за лицензию, а затем в качестве дополнительной меры удалить ее с рабочих станций, где она редко используется.

  • Развертывание операционной системы - в основном это MDT, WAIK и DISM. Дополнительные преимущества, которые дает SCCM, - это последовательности задач и сборка и сбор данных. По сути, вы автоматизируете процесс создания вашей эталонной машины. Чтобы обновить базовое изображение, вы обновите свою последовательность задач и повторно запустите ее. Это значительно сокращает время, необходимое для создания нового базового образа.

Выбор правильного размера - Или как я стал администратором SCCM

Все это звучит неплохо, да? Вот в чем проблема. Сделать это непросто. Наш специалист первого уровня потратил почти шесть недель на то, чтобы разобраться в принципах сборки и захвата базовых образов. Мне потребовался как минимум месяц, чтобы составить подробный список проблем, связанных с поломкой / исправлением. Я до сих пор не могу собрать, протестировать и развернуть Java JRE до выхода новой версии. Нашему администратору базы данных пришлось писать наши собственные отчеты, поскольку я не мог понять SSRS . Я обнаружил, что пишу много сценариев PowerShell, чтобы склеить определенные вещи или выполнить какую-то «логику». Я все еще не могу писать WQL-запросы для логики приложения. После шести месяцев почти целого дня, каждый день с SCCM, Я чувствую, что только начинаю преодолевать кривую обучения. Наши специалисты уровня 1 и 2 в конечном итоге подталкивают меня к большинству проблем SCCM (которые на самом деле относятся к поддержке конечных точек / настольных компьютеров), поскольку у них (пока!) Нет навыков для их решения. Под набором навыков - я имею в виду такие вещи, как знакомство с WMI / WQL, WSUS, ProcMon, установщиком Windows, PowerShell и реестром. Чтобы делать такие вещи, как исправление элемента конфигурации файла ассоциации ZIP, вам необходимо знать, какие данные конфигурации хранятся в реестре и где их найти. Если вы сделаете SCCM инструментом своей организации для управления конечными точками, вам нужно быть готовым к 1) множеству задач поддержки настольных компьютеров, которые будут выполняться людьми, находящимися дальше по цепочке поддержки, поскольку это требует такого разнообразного набора навыков, 2) жестокой период обучения сотрудников уровня 1, 3) сопротивление и склонность сотрудников делать вещи «старым школьным мануалом», потому что это «намного проще»


Подходит ли SCCM для вашей организации? Вот несколько вопросов, которые следует рассмотреть.

  • Вы находитесь в реактивном или проактивном режиме?
  • Насколько разнообразны уже должностные обязанности ваших сотрудников? Они просто занимаются управлением конечными точками или вы делаете все?
  • Насколько глубок и разнообразен набор навыков вашего персонала?
  • Есть ли у ваших сотрудников желание и готовность подняться по этой кривой обучения?
  • Как разнообразен ли ваш автопарк и требования вашего конечного пользователя?
  • Готовы ли старшие сотрудники решать вопросы поддержки настольных компьютеров и наставлять ваших сотрудников уровня 1 и 2, пока они не освоятся с SCCM?
  • Будет ли ваше руководство проводить обучение (подсказка: если у вас есть контракт Microsoft Premier, у них есть несколько отличных PFE, которые могут проводить семинары на местах).
  • Готово ли ваше руководство вмешаться за вас, в то время как вы потратите неделю или две, выясняя что-то "в стиле SCCM", вместо того, чтобы просто делать это " старый школьный ручной способ »?
19
ответ дан 2 December 2019 в 20:20

Я бы использовал переделку и резервное копирование, и wpkg, простое (с небольшим количеством исследований и организации), и лучше всего это работает. Вы можете создать образ машины, а затем WPKG (сюрприз, сюрприз), установит программное обеспечение. Это система, которую мы использовали с 2000+ машинами, над несколькими кампусами, пока нас не захватил другой колледж. Сейчас мы используем SCCM. Это здорово во всех отношениях, кроме скорости, надежности, простоты, установки программного обеспечения, установки ОС, отчетности и предоставления точных данных. Кроме того, это нормально.

2
ответ дан 2 December 2019 в 20:20

Теги

Похожие вопросы